Baska Voda - community in Croatia in Split-Dalmatia County, a popular resort.
The first mention of Baška Voda belongs to 1688, when on a map «Coranelli» was awarded Baska. It was a small village, whose inhabitants engaged in agriculture and fishing. The name "Baska Voda" is associated with the mythological and Beeston, son of Ares, the Greek god of war, and Calliope, the goddess of water. In ancient times there was a military fort and near a large number of springs. Archaeological excavations indicate that the settlement at this place existed in the days of the Roman Empire.
